To help uninsured men and women test for cancer risks, Schuyler Hospital is offering a “Post Holiday Sale” to allow individuals to take charge of their health – no credit card neededOn January 22, 2010, Schuyler Hospital is offering a no-cost Clinical Breast Exam and Mammogram for women ages 40-64 who have no health insurance and have not had a mammogram in the last 12 months.In addition, women or men ages 50-64 with no health insurance can receive a free take-home FOBT kit to check for colon cancer risks.To make an appointment, and for more information, contact Schuyler Hospital’s Cancer Services Program at (607) 535-9174 or go to www.schuylerhospital.org
